DIGEST SCR 1 Original 2015 Regular Session Brown Present rule provides general regulations applicable to the operation of private driving schools. Proposed rule makes certain revisions to present rule, including the following: (1)Requires a driving school to have an established business location where it operates and where records are kept. (2)Removes rule that allows schools licensed by June 30, 2012, to maintain records at an owner's residence. (3)Removes rule that allows schools to rent temporary space from hotels or other facilities to conduct classes. Directs the secretary of the Senate to transmit copies of the Resolution to the office of the state register and the deputy secretary of the Department of Public Safety and Corrections, public safety services. Directs the office of the state register to print the amendments to rules in the La. Administrative Code and to transmit a copy of the revised rules to the deputy secretary of the Department of Public Safety and Corrections, public safety services. (Amends LAC 55:III.147(A)(1) and (2)) Page 3 of 3
